Is there any minimum wage requirement?My NOC is 1311. I was paid $14/hr which is the minimum here in Ontario.
Is there someone who got refused because they were paid minimum?
I’m just worried because I just passed my application last week.
The requirements are only that you were paid and performed the NOC job duties. There is no minimum wage requirement for federal programs but some PNP do require that you demonstrate a minimum level of income to qualify.

There are no wage requirements however your application can certainly be refused if your wage is too low and not aligned to the NOC under which you are claiming work experience.
Low is actually $15 in Ontario (not $14) for your NOC. Which city are you in? That may help you (or maybe not).
Being paid only minimum wage and below the "low" for your NOC puts you at risk of refusal since IRCC may doubt you actually carried out these job accountabilities based on your pay.
